James C. Scott's "dissimulation"
 

Fremeaux & Jordan 99: "As James C. Scott has shown, sometimes the most efficient way of evading the state's stranglehold is what he called 'dissimulation': pretend to comply by producing a simulacrum of what is expected, but without its substance"

> from Isabelle Fremeaux and Jay Jordan's We Are 'Nature' Defending Itself: Entangling Art, Activism and Autonomous Zones (2021)
